Oxford: Westgate secures more retailers and food outlets

3 August 2017
Share
Hospitality-default
The developers behind Westgate Oxford have secured eight more food and drink brands and two retailers to join the line-up up at the £440 million retail and leisure development.

Nespresso, Grand Caffe Concerto, Krispy Kreme Doughnuts, Boost, Salt n Sauce, Crepes O Mania, Ned’s Noodle Bar and The Shake Lab will all join Westgate Oxford when it opens its doors on October 24.

Ned’s Noodle Bar and Salt n Sauce will sit within Westgate Social, a new food and leisure experience which will provide a shared eating and leisure environment with freshly prepared food at a casual price point. Anchored by Junkyard Golf Club, food chains already confirmed include Mexican restaurant Benito’s Hat, Indian street food vendor Rola Wala, and Shawa Lebanese Grill.

Curzon Cinemas and restaurants Pho, Pizza Pilgrims, Shoryu, Dirty Bones and The Breakfast Club have also been confirmed as tenants. Davis Coffer Lyons advises Westgate Oxford on restaurant property leasing.

Reiss and LK Bennett have also agreed to open at the scheme. joining brands including Levi’s, Hugo Boss, Ted Baker, Tommy Hilfiger, Calvin Klein, Cos, H&M, & Other Stories, Russell & Bromley and Victoria’s Secret Pink.

Land Securities and The Crown Estate own the centre through their joint venture, Westgate Oxford Alliance. The launch in October will come after more than a year of building work and five years of planning and preparation.

Emma Mees, senior portfolio manager at Landsec ,said: “Demand for both the retail and leisure offer at Westgate Oxford has been fantastic. Today’s announcement will bolster our unique food and drink offering even further, and ensure that Westgate Oxford is truly a diverse and vibrant destination to visit.”
